Transaction 14abfad6cce79677999e239afc1946ad87ecb89e8ea686531ccf1b8701a3ab69

2 Input
2 Outputs
  • 14abfad6cce79677999e239afc1946ad87ecb89e8ea686531ccf1b8701a3ab69:0
  • value  7037764
    address  1K6JnotuFbz6SSyUcgC2rJLt59XoAedZXx
  • 14abfad6cce79677999e239afc1946ad87ecb89e8ea686531ccf1b8701a3ab69:1
  • value  69090000
    address  3MEkQBdkgCcEqSk3GvGjUnfSr2kSFwJUKG